Hydraulic Fitness Equipment Installation Safety and Performance Challenges


Many gym owners assume hydraulic machines work straight out of the box, yet a small mistake during setup creates real problems. A cylinder set at the wrong pressure feels uneven, a loose base wobbles under load, and uncalibrated resistance forces users to compensate with poor form. Over time, those small flaws turn into torn seals, injured shoulders, and warranty disputes. Professional installation removes that risk by handling every bolt, fitting, and pressure check before the first rep is ever pulled.

Machine Alignment for Smooth Resistance Flow


Misaligned pivots create jerky motion and uneven force, which wears seals faster than normal. We square the frame, level the base pads, and test each arm through full range of motion. Installers assembling hydraulic fitness equipment also confirm cylinder mounts sit flush so fluid moves without air pockets or stutter.


Hydraulic Machine Calibration and Safety Alignment

Calibration sets the pressure inside each cylinder so the resistance matches the dial setting. Our team uses pressure gauges, manufacturer charts, and live load testing to bring every machine within spec. Safety alignment then locks the frame, handles, and seat into positions that protect joints during the full movement.


Hydraulic Resistance Calibration Process


A proper calibration walk-through covers several checkpoints in a clear order:


  • Inspect cylinders for fluid leaks, dents, or shipping damage
  • Set baseline pressure using the brand specific gauge
  • Test resistance through the lowest and highest settings
  • Confirm both sides of bilateral machines feel identical
  • Lock adjustment knobs and document final pressure values
Calibration Check What We Verify Typical Tolerance
Cylinder pressure Matches dial setting on gauge Within 2 percent
Bilateral balance Left and right arms feel equal No perceptible drift
Seat and handle lock Holds under full user load Zero slip
Anchor tension Base bolts torqued to spec Manufacturer value

Load Distribution and Resistance Balance Setup


Load distribution refers to how weight, force, and user motion spread across the frame and floor. Balanced setup prevents tipping, reduces frame stress, and keeps resistance consistent on both sides. We position units on solid sub-flooring, add rubber mats where needed, and verify that bilateral arms deliver matched output.


Apartment gyms and rooftop facilities raise extra concerns because floor load ratings vary. A hydraulic squat machine concentrates force over a small footprint, so we sometimes recommend load-spreading pads. Installation Mistakes That Lead to Hydraulic System Failure Risks


Most hydraulic failures trace back to install errors, not manufacturer defects. Skipping the torque sequence loosens frames, forcing cylinders past their stroke damages seals, and ignoring level checks creates lateral stress that warps mounts. Frequently Asked Questions

  • How long does hydraulic fitness equipment installation usually take?

    Most single units take two to four hours from unboxing to final testing. Multi-station commercial rollouts can run a full day or longer depending on the number of machines and floor prep involved.

  • Do hydraulic systems need calibration after setup?

    Yes, calibration is essential because shipping vibration and temperature shifts can change cylinder pressure. A trained installer adjusts each unit so the resistance dial matches the actual force the user feels during exercise.

  • How do hydraulic resistance machines work after assembly?

    Hydraulic machines use sealed cylinders filled with fluid to create smooth, adjustable resistance as you push or pull. Once assembled and calibrated, the resistance stays consistent through the full motion without weight plates or cables.

  • Is hydraulic gym equipment safe for home use?

    Hydraulic equipment is one of the safer options for home gyms because there are no heavy plates to drop or cables to snap. Proper installation, secure anchoring, and routine inspections keep the machines safe for daily use.

  • Can hydraulic machines be relocated safely?

    Yes, hydraulic machines can be moved safely when handled by experienced installers. The cylinders, brackets, and seat hardware must be disassembled in the correct order and recalibrated after the unit is rebuilt at the new location.

  • What maintenance does hydraulic equipment need?

    Hydraulic equipment needs occasional checks for fluid leaks, loose bolts, and worn handles. A simple wipe-down, periodic torque check, and an annual professional inspection keep the machines running smoothly for years.
